Abstract

It is experimentally demonstrated that a beam of neutral dipolar molecules can be efficiently decelerated with a time-varying electric field. A pulsed beam of neutral metastable CO molecules is slowed down from 225 m/s (Ekin= 59 cm-1) to 98 m/s (Ekin= 11 cm-1) upon passage through an array of 63 synchronously pulsed electric field stages. © 1999 The American Physical Society.
